

Carole Lee Austin, affectionately known to many as “Ginny,” passed peacefully from this life intoeternal life on Saturday, November 25 2023, greeted in heaven by many family and friends. She was preceded in death by her wonderful husband Dr. John A. Austin, her loving parents Dorothy and CJ Dickerson, and younger brother Jerry.
Carole was born in Amarillo, Texas on September 14, 1941 where she spent half of her life. Shewas a wonderful and dedicated mother to her five children, always setting an example of hard work,integrity, character and forgiveness. Carole was very artistic and worked as an art designer for Webb Frame and Art Gallery for many years. She married her husband, John, in 1978 and relocated to San Antonio in 1983 when John left private practice to become an educator and Dean of Student Affairs at the University of Texas San Antonio Dental School until his passing in 1990.
Carole is survived by her daughter Tracy Holmes and her husband Dr. Jip Holmes, son RobertSmith and his wife Tara, daughter Paige Aiken, son James Smith and his wife Dana, and son Dr. JoshuaAustin and his wife Dr. Andrea Janik. She is also survived by her loving grandchildren Kelsey McManusand her husband Zach, Dr. Cameron Holmes and his wife Katie, Gabrielle Smith, Chloe Smith, MeganSmith, and Makynna Smith. Carole is also survived by her most adored great-grandchildren Cooper andEleanor McManus, as well as her childhood friend Janie Weatherly.
